While Rick Ross isn’t necessarily a top draft pick in the NBA, he undoubtedly has an appreciation for the sport.

In partnership with Draft Kings, Ross teamed up with The Lox and Fat Joe for a new single titled, “The Game.” Buda & Grandsz, Mike Kuz, and Setfree handle the elegant production, equipped with looming 808s and orchestral violins. Jadakiss, Styles P, Rick Ross, and Fat Joe draw parallels from graduating the streets to the music industry to athletes striving for a trophy with bars filled with excellent basketball wordplay.

Rick Ross & Draft Kings Team Up

The new single from Rick Ross, The LOX, and Fat Joe arrives during the 2023 NBA Play-In Tournament, which began earlier this week. “The Game” will be heard throughout the tournament’s commercial breaks on ESPN’s Play-In broadcast. The new single from Rick Ross marks one of his first releases of the year, outside the string of features he delivered. He hopped on records with Richie Evans, Playboy Rated-R, and most recently, Drei. However, he’s yet to announce a follow-up to Richer Than I Ever Been, which arrived in late 2021. He has since announced that he’s gone independent. Meanwhile, The LOX continue their excellent run.
